John (black vest) and Square Left at the Susquehannock Trail Performance Rally last Saturday (4 June 2016). John is the captain of the Safety Sweep teams and I'm his co-driver. We were waiting in Parc Ferme for the last cars to start the rally. Safety Sweep's job is to follow (but not catch) the end of the field. We assess any disabled entries and provide whatever help to the teams that we can, then radio their positions and status back to Net Control at rally HQ.
